- The distance between Dnepropetrovsk, Ukraine and Fort Simpson, Northwest Territories, Canada is approximately 7,562 km or 4,699 mi.
- To reach Dnepropetrovsk in this distance one would set out from Fort Simpson, Northwest Territories bearing 16.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Dnepropetrovsk bearing 168.1° or SSE .
- Dnepropetrovsk has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Fort Simpson, Northwest Territories has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Dnepropetrovsk is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Fort Simpson, Northwest Territories is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 12.2 °C (22°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.9 °C (30.4°F) less in Dnepropetrovsk.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 152.6 mm (6 in) more which is equivalent to 152.6 l/m² (3.75 US gal/ft²) or 1,526,000 l/ha (163,140 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.1° higher in Dnepropetrovsk than in Fort Simpson, Northwest Territories.
